Hello all

Greetings from a fellow ford-nut......I'm from cape town ...South africa

I drive this.....(not quite older tha 1980....its a 1982)



XR6 interceptor (came standard from factory as a 3.0 V6 with triple 42 webers on it...and some other bits and pieces)

only it now has this in it.......



Its also now a 3.8 (using the later 3.4 crank/rods/pistons....and upped the bore/stroke on that) 2 t3/4 turbos (T04E 57 trim compressors with .63 A/R turbines)...bit laggy ...but make sure its in a straight line when it winds up
Amongst other things are MSD ignition....1000cc injectors, 3 fuel pumps (1 lift to surge tank...2 main supply)...etc etc

Its currently been off the road for about 6 months...busy installing some 340mm discs and 8pot calipers

Originally Posted by Less.
like that reminds me of my old MK5 Cortina my second car when I was 16,you going to restore it?
nah....too much fun as it is now (took me about 3 years to get it to where it is now).....

although...the way i built it ....to get it back to stock , all i have to do is take the turbo motor out, replace with original motor (with its triple webers)...take off intercooler and other bits)....and its good to go

I didnt want to cut holes into bonnet/front valence panel (for turbo and intercooler) for that specific reason....so just hung the intercooler under front bumper......that way...undo a few bolts, change engine...and its nearly original again
